Business Confidence Grows with Every Opportunity

Many Lebanese businesses expect regional trade to improve during the second half of the year as logistics, transportation, and commercial activity continue recovering.

Exporters and importers anticipate stronger business opportunities supported by improving supply chains and growing cooperation with regional markets.

Economists believe increased trade could encourage investment, create employment opportunities, and support broader economic growth if current trends continue.

While businesses remain aware of external risks, overall sentiment points toward cautious optimism for the months ahead.
